PSG v Tottenham Match Result
Paris Saint-Germain have a 70% chance of landing a full-time victory according to the Super Cup match odds. The price of 1.44 looks attractive considering that this team have previously beaten much stronger English sides. Last season, they managed to knock out Liverpool, Aston Villa and Arsenal en route to the final. They also beat Manchester City at the group stage of the competition.
PSG should be comfortably better than Tottenham although it’s worth seeing what sort of team Luis Enrique fields before going ahead with your bets. After all, there were some big exertions over the summer in the Club World Cup. The French side looked like champions elect when beating Real Madrid and Bayern Munich, the former by a 4-0 scoreline.
However, the Ligue 1 side were found wanting when facing Chelsea in the final. A 3-0 defeat was certainly not on the cards, with Cole Palmer helping the English side to topple a previously invincible side. New Tottenham Hotspur manager Thomas Frank will have noted PSG’s defensive vulnerabilities to being pressed high up the pitch and will hope that his new charges can somehow be competitive.
The Dane did an excellent job at Brentford and this is a chance for him to make his mark at the Tottenham Hotspur Stadium. Kevin Danso, Mathys Tel and Mohammed Kudus are some of the recent arrivals at the club and we should see a new-look team taking to the field. Even so, it’s hard to feel too confident that they’ll land a victory.

Goals Under/Over
We could see plenty of goals scored in this game. It’s more than possible that Paris Saint-Germain will cover the 2.5 goals line all by themselves. After all, they managed to score four times against Atletico Madrid, Real Madrid and Inter Miami during the Club World Cup. Luis Enrique will potentially look to feature star forward Ousmane Dembele who could potentially be flanked by Bradley Barcola and Desire Doue.
Tottenham Hotspur’s defence struggled quite a lot last season and they could be vulnerable against a side who are so free-scoring. Thomas Frank will want to improve things defensively but this change might not happen overnight. The Dane will also want his new team to express themselves going forward and that could yield a goal or two. Over 3.5 Goals is trading at odds-against if you are looking for a more value proposition.
BTTS
The bookies think there’s slightly more chance of Over 2.5 Goals compared BTTS Yes. This can be partly explained by the fact that Paris Saint-Germain have been able to run a tight defensive ship in recent times. They were able to shut out Bayern Munich and Real Madrid during the knockout stage before an aberration saw Chelsea put three goals past them.
However, under normal circumstances, we know that Gianluigi Donnarumma is a tough nut to crack between the sticks. There’s Marquinhos and Willian Pancho operating as the central defensive pairing and that is why the bookies don’t think BTTS Yes is definitely going to happen. We could feasibly see a Paris win and both teams not scoring.
Tottenham’s game plan at the Europa League was effective. Against Manchester United, it all came down to which team were able to score the first goal. Once Spurs had scored, they were able to successfully shut up shop. They didn’t concede a chance of note and Thomas Frank will look to execute a game plan which makes it difficult for PSG to find the net.
First Goalscorer
Paris Saint-Germain are warm favourites, so it makes sense to look in their direction when considering the best bets for First Goalscorer. It all comes down to who Luis Enrique selects although Ousmane Dembele easily had the best strike rate last season. The PSG forward generally occupies a centre forward position but can drift out wide and cause a big threat to opposition defences.
Bradley Barcola was slowly ousted from the starting line-up although the Frenchman might come roaring back next term, with Desire Doue also a player who was able to find the net during the Club World Cup. The young French player was able to score twice in the Champions League final against Inter when helping his team to a massive 5-0 victory.
Achraf Hakimi is the most roving of the PSG full-backs and the Moroccan could be worth considering based on his 2025 strike rate.
